Al Hilal step up pursuit of Liverpool star Darwin Nunez in £61m move

Al Hilal are stepping up their pursuit of Darwin Nunez, talkSPORT understands. talkSPORT revealed Al Hilal’s interest in the Uruguay forward in June but the Saudi Arabian club waited to formally approach him until after the Club World Cup in a move driven by manager Simone Inzaghi. Nunez is expected to leave Liverpool this summerGetty Despite reports, Al Ahli have never been in the race for the forward. talkSPORT understands Al Hilal are focused on agreeing personal terms with the player before they submit a bid to Liverpool. The asking price is understood to be €70million [approximately £61m], with the financials not thought to be an issue as it’s a similar fee that Al Nassr bid for the player in January. Nunez, who is expected to leave Anfield this summer, was open to joining Al Nassr. However, Liverpool blocked the move as they didn’t want him to leave mid-season. There could be some flexibility in the move with the right payment terms. Nunez has been training as normal ahead of Liverpool’s two pre-season friendlies against Athletic Bilbao on Monday. talkSPORT reported earlier this summer that Nunez is pushing for a move away from Liverpool amid interest from Napoli. The Italian champions are no longer in the race for Nunez having failed to meet Liverpool’s valuation of the player, whilst AC Milan have recently registered their interest to Liverpool in Nunez. Meanwhile, Aleksandar Mitrovic’s future remains open. The Al Hilal striker is likely to be made available should Nunez arrive. Mitrovic was informed before the Club World Cup another striker was incoming. Hilal are open to loan and permanent offers. Liverpool will be able to recoup a hefty sum with a saleGetty Multiple Premier League clubs, including Manchester United, are monitoring the situation. Nunez and his potential Liverpool exit Nunez appeared to hit out at his lack of minutes for Liverpool towards the end of last season. The Uruguayan took to social media with a post in April, although it was quickly deleted. “No wonder I didn’t play more, because the last game I started in the Premier League went well and suddenly…” he said. Nunez has scored 40 goals in 143 appearances for Liverpool. He netted five of those in the Premier League last season as the Reds became champions. Nunez joined Liverpool in an £85m deal from Benfica in 2022Getty Liverpool have already sold one of their forwards this summer, with Luis Diaz now at Bayern Munich. The Colombian has moved to the Bundesliga champions after a £65.5m deal was agreed.
